首頁  >  文章  >  運維  >  linux中的forward是什麼意思

linux中的forward是什麼意思

尊渡假赌尊渡假赌尊渡假赌
尊渡假赌尊渡假赌尊渡假赌原創
2023-07-17 11:39:252550瀏覽

在Linux中,"forward"是指網路封包在不同網路介面之間的傳遞過程,開啟方法有:1、運行sysctl -w net.ipv4.ip_forward=1來臨時開啟IPv4數據套件的轉送功能;2、編輯“/etc/sysctl.co”文件,在文件末尾新增儲存“net.ipv4.ip_forward =1”,然後使用“sysctl -p”指令重新載入設定文件,實現永久開啟。

linux中的forward是什麼意思

本教學作業系統:Linux5.18.14系統、Dell G3電腦。

在Linux中,"forward"(轉送)通常指的是網路封包在不同網路介面之間的傳遞過程。它是一種網路功能,用於將封包從一個網路介面轉送到另一個網路介面。

具體而言,在網路中,當一台電腦上的封包需要傳送到目標位址時,經過路由選擇後,如果目標位址與目前主機處於同一子網,則數據包直接發送給目標主機。但如果目標位址位於不同的子網路中,就需要進行轉送操作。

封包的轉送通常是由網路設備(如路由器、交換器)或作業系統的網路協定堆疊(如Linux核心)來處理的。在Linux中,轉送操作可以透過配置核心參數來啟用或停用。透過啟用轉送功能,Linux主機能夠成為一個路由器,並將接收到的資料包轉送到目標網路。

開啟轉送功能可以使用下列方法之一:

  • 暫時開啟轉送功能:

    使用sysctl指令,執行sysctl -w net.ipv4 .ip_forward=1來暫時開啟IPv4封包的轉送功能。

  • 永久開啟轉送功能:

    編輯/etc/sysctl.conf文件,在檔案結尾新增net.ipv4.ip_forward = 1,儲存並退出。然後使用sysctl -p命令重新載入設定檔。

注意,在啟用轉送功能時,請確保遵守網路安全最佳實踐,並且配置適當的防火牆規則以保護網路安全。

以上是linux中的forward是什麼意思的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n